Output 3c09a8c79b3d74b2b203d84b59a3cb15be8414f8797860d07e17eac004958b5c:1

value
16573
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ebddb184489c8366a1e0fee3fa955488376819c OP_EQUALVERIFY OP_CHECKSIG
address
18BM9Nugnugyb6jq2yCc431RSZBQA2YCje
transaction
3c09a8c79b3d74b2b203d84b59a3cb15be8414f8797860d07e17eac004958b5c
confirmations
188301
spent
true